Oauth Scopes Management and Real-Time Session Replay for Precise Incident Response
A user session tells the truth. It records every click, every request, every scope granted. In that raw trace is the power—and the risk—of Oauth scopes management coupled with session replay.
Oauth scopes define what an access token can do. A token with read:user can see profile data. A token with write:repo can push code to production. Scopes control the blast radius of an authorization. Managed well, they reduce attack surface. Managed poorly, they open doors you didn't mean to unlock.
Session replay captures the exact sequence of events leading to token use. When combined with strict Oauth scopes enforcement, replay data reveals unauthorized behavior in context. You see the API endpoints called. You see the scope that permitted it. You see whether that scope was overbroad.
The integration of Oauth scopes management and session replay is not about more logging. It's about precise correlation. You match the scope in effect to the replayed action. That mapping is the core of real-time incident response. Detect the misuse. Trace it back. Remove the scope.
Best practices are simple but non-negotiable:
- Minimize scopes to the smallest set necessary for the task.
- Rotate tokens and audit scopes periodically.
- Use session replay to verify actual scope usage against intended purpose.
- Automate alerts when replay shows scope violations.
Done right, this closes the gap between theory and practice in access control. Your system stops guessing what happened. It sees. It reacts. It tightens authorization without slowing legitimate work.
Discover how Oauth scopes management and real-time session replay work together at hoop.dev. See it live in minutes.